Top 50 iPhone Apps for Moms


About a week after I began using my iPhone, I was in love. I had a calendar with me at all times, and I was able to stay on top of my family's schedule - even though there are six of us! I had email access while I was out, so I wasn't constantly playing catch up with PTO business in the evening. And then I discovered apps! With these programs, I could track my baby's feeding schedule, my family's illnesses, and my attempts at exercise. And there were apps that could help keep my children entertained and educated! My iPhone was quickly becoming a vital tool that made my busy mom life more manageable.

In January 2009 I began a website, The iPhone Mom, dedicated to helping moms find apps that could do the same for them. Since beginning the site, I've seen both the quantity and quality of useful apps for moms grow.

Babble.com asked me to put together a list of my Top 50 iPhone Apps for Moms. Here, in descending order, are my favorites and the ones I think you'll find most useful.

Urbanspoon

Urbanspoon is a faithful app that will help you discover new restaurants in your area. It takes your iPhone’s location and creates a wheel that displays nearby cities, types of cuisine and price ranges. You can spin the different parts of the wheel and line them up to find a restaurant that matches up or you can shake your phone to find a random restaurant. Restaurant information includes the phone number, address, photos of great dishes and a Google map of the location. You’re able to tap a button and vote whether or not you like the restaurant. The app tracks the number of votes and displays a percentage of people who like it. You can also take photos of your favorite dishes and share in the app. If you’d rather not use the restaurant wheel, you can perform a search or browse for choices instead. When you browse, the restaurants are grouped into the following categories: My Restaurants, Neighborhoods, Types of Food, Features (delivery, kid friendly, outdoor dining, etc.), Popular Restaurants and Top Contributors. And if you can’t decide what to order, you can see photos and reviews of individual dishes under Popular Menu Items.
